Gameplay Mechanics and Arcade Action
Battle: Los Angeles functions as an arcade-style shooter designed for quick, intense sessions. The gameplay focuses on high-octane combat against alien invaders, featuring life-like explosions and enemy effects that hold up well for a downloadable title. While the core loop is straightforward, players can engage with various difficulty levels to unlock supplementary content.
The game features several notable mechanics and progression elements:
- Unlockable Content: Completing the game on different difficulty settings rewards players with concept art, videos, and pictures.
- Special Game Modes: High-level play unlocks unique modifiers such as "Hollywood Mode" and "Double Physics," which alter the traditional gameplay experience.
- Achievement/Trophy Hunting: Players seeking 100% completion should note that difficulty-based achievements do not stack, requiring separate playthroughs to collect all rewards.
A Cinematic Tie-In
Set against the backdrop of a massive alien invasion, the story follows the familiar tropes of the sci-fi genre, heavily inspired by the themes found in films like Independence Day. While the narrative is basic, it allows players to relive the tension of an urban battlefield. The game utilizes a unique presentation style for its storytelling; rather than traditional cinematic cut-scenes, it employs a comic book strip format featuring sequential illustrations and speech bubbles accompanied by character audio.

Technical Specifications
- Genre: Shooter, Action, Adventure
- Platforms: PC, Xbox 360 (Xbox Live Arcade), PlayStation 3 (PlayStation Network)
- Release Date: March 11, 2011
